ben clineBen Cline will host a Town Hall Meeting in Staunton on Wednesday, Dec. 19. Residents are invited to attend and participate in this dialogue with the newly-elected congressman for the Sixth District, who was elected on Nov. 6 and will take office Jan. 3, 2019.

“During my campaign for Congress, I promised to hold town hall meetings and listen to the concerns and issues important to those I would represent in Washington,” Cline said. “Hearing directly from Staunton residents is vital to the two-way dialogue that sustains our democratic republic.”

Cline will discuss expectations for his first term in Congress, take questions about issues important to area residents, and listen to their concerns. The Town Hall Meeting will take place from 3-4:30 p.m. in Staunton at the American Legion Post 13 (357 Cedar Green Rd). This event is being sponsored by Ben Cline for Congress, Inc.
